All 18,966 open US aviation facilities from the FAA's National Airspace System Resource file, the authoritative federal source, refreshed on the FAA's 28-day publication cycle. The mix is 12,580 airports, 5,672 heliports, 560 seaplane bases and a tail of ultralight, glider and balloon fields. The fields that matter for qualifying are all here: the FAA and ICAO identifiers, public versus private use, ownership, the number of runways and the longest runway length, fuel types available, whether the field is towered, and surveyed coordinates on 100% of records. Only 5,013 are public-use, and 723 are towered, so the file lets you cut straight to the small set that matters for a given application. Are private airstrips included?
Yes, and they are the majority: 13,867 of the facilities are privately owned, against 4,786 public and 313 military. The ownership and use columns let you filter to the 5,013 public-use facilities if that is what you need.
Why do some records have a PO box as the address?
Because the FAA's file has no airport street address field at all. The address, ZIP and phone come from the facility manager contact record, which is often a PO box or a municipal office. City, state and the surveyed latitude and longitude are the reliable location fields, and coordinates are present on every record.
